Chapter 318 Blood Debts Paying Off
Chapter 318 Blood Debts Paying Off
Boom boom boom!
The knocking sounded again. Everyone was on edge.
who can that be?
New troubles have arisen, but the old ones are not over.
Xiaoya stood behind Wen Xishu, silently indicating her stance, which meant that she would become Wen Xishu's supporter in the upcoming voting process.
This scene made Zhang Qiang even more vigilant. Wen Xishu was not like an ordinary teacher at all; he was too calm.
Chen Ming also greatly admired Wen Xishu's various responses when he finally resolved the crisis.
Of course, Lao Zhou and Li Wei are still on Zhang Qiang's side, and the nerdy Afei is still out of the loop.
It's worth mentioning that the search for a replacement for the water ghost is still ongoing.
Wen Xishu noticed that Xiaoya's body... was dripping more and more severely, and her clothes were starting to get soaked.
She also smelled of the salty seawater. Wen Xishu knew this was bad, but right now, he couldn't find a way to stop Xiaoya from being replaced.
Water also began to appear in Xiaoya's other eye.
If you look at the water ghost now, you'll see that it has two eyes and a nose. It's starting to look more and more like Xiaoya.
In Xiaoya's field of vision, the real view and the water ghost's view each occupy half.
However, they don't appear simultaneously; instead, the scene shifts between the bar and the scene of the person drowning.
This was extremely agonizing, but Xiaoya endured it silently, trying her best to remain rational.
The most painful thing in her life has just passed, and she believes that as long as she gets through this ordeal, things will get better.
The most troublesome thing is the knocking on the door.
It was very urgent.
dong dong dong dong!
A host of problems remained unresolved, and new ones began to emerge, leaving everyone feeling extremely stressed.
Wen Xishu looked at the surveillance footage and noticed that the person knocking on the door was not staring at the camera like the previous ghost.
He seemed different from the ghosts; he didn't know there were cameras around.
Of course, it cannot be ruled out that this is just a facade to show that this person is intelligent.
Then Wen Xishu said:
"who are you?"
"A debt collector."
"Whose debt is it?"
"Whoever is the richest is the one who is in debt."
The voice of the person outside the door was extremely low, carrying a kind of gnashing hatred.
"Sorry, no one here owes you any money. Tonight is Ghost Festival, and we can't open the door to suspicious people."
The person outside the door said:
"I am a human, not a ghost."
Wen Xishu turned around and glanced at everyone.
Father Zhou remained trembling and apprehensive.
Li Wei's eyes darted around, Chen Ming remained calm as always, like a bystander, A Fei kept operating the computer, and Zhang Qiang wore a detached smile.
Wen Xishu understood:
"Lift your head up so I can see? There's a camera on the door."
The man outside the door looked up and realized there was a camera. He stared at the camera with a sinister look in his eyes.
This man's cheeks were deeply sunken, his cheekbones protruded sharply as if carved by a knife, and most unsettling of all were his eyes. His eye sockets were deep-set like two pitch-black holes.
Wen Xishu was all too familiar with that look; it was the look of someone yearning for revenge.
He was breathing heavily, each breath accompanied by a hoarse, wheezing sound like a broken bellows, as if his lungs were riddled with holes.
Even in such a weakened state, he still exudes an intense sense of hatred.
Wen Xishu observed silently for a while.
This face is more ferocious and angry than eerie, completely different from the previous ghost child.
This is the most difficult to judge.
Because this person looked like he had suffered a severe injury and was on the verge of death, but he just didn't die.
It's very likely that he's already dead, but his ghost form retains the appearance he had before his death.
But it's also very possible... he didn't die.
Wen Xishu said:
How do you know that someone inside owes you money?
How did you find this place?
The man angrily said:
"I've struggled through the gates of hell, and I'll settle every score! This is the path countless evil spirits have shown me! My enemies are inside!"
"Li Wei! You bastard!"
This statement seems to reveal quite a bit of information.
Almost everyone looked at businessman Li Wei, who immediately went to the laptop and looked at the monitor screen. After seeing the screen, he staggered and almost fell.
But Wen Xishu paid no attention to Li Wei; his focus was on the "gates of hell".
In normal times, "having walked through the gates of hell" means having experienced a perilous situation.
But within the context of the Tower of Ghosts, the Gates of Hell could very well be a precise description, a real place.
The sight of countless evil spirits pointing the way seems to explain the problem.
Some ideas came to Wen Xishu's mind.
Let's say he's playing a game called Defense Bar.
They are on the defense, and their goal is to keep the bar completely empty of ghosts.
The attacker is the ghost.
So as long as everyone continues to vote against it, just as Zhang Qiang said, everyone will be safe.
No matter how well a ghost disguises itself, it will die...
Therefore, ghosts must take advantage of the rules.
A real person must knock on the door. If the person inside votes incorrectly, the rules will turn the real person into a vengeful ghost and put them in the bar.
Those who defend will understand... that they cannot blindly vote against it.
This gives the ghost a chance.
Therefore, ghosts might specifically target people who have interacted with others in the bar.
These people might even be disguised by ghosts as if they are about to die, especially if they appear tonight, they are likely to look even more like ghosts.
Wen Xishu was right; the person who came did indeed have connections with Li Wei.
Li Wei exclaimed in alarm:
"A ghost! This person is definitely a ghost!"
Although he insisted it was a ghost, unlike Zhang Qiang who exuded hostility, Li Wei was clearly somewhat afraid.
But Li Wei still drank a glass of wine very quickly, almost without hesitation.
Red wine.
"Ghost! Everyone listen to me, don't let the ghost in! This person is already dead! He jumped off a building and died! How could he still be alive?"
Li Wei was so fast that by the time everyone looked at him, he had already drunk the red wine.
Wen Xishu frowned slightly.
Li Wei and Zhang Qiang are two of a kind. They started drinking without saying a word, forcing everyone to make a decision.
This is an extremely irrational approach.
Wen Xishu decided to teach this kind of person a lesson, and he said:
"I have a small request."
"Whether you think it's a person or a ghost, please wait until everyone reaches a consensus before drinking."
Wen Xishu's expression gradually hardened, and he said coldly:
“You and Zhang Qiang, can you two learn from Xiaoya? When faced with someone connected to your past, Xiaoya, although she hoped everyone would recognize that it was a person, didn’t just start drinking as soon as the person arrived.”
"Do you realize how incredibly stupid it is to make a choice without even asking questions?"
“Originally, if there were living people outside, my best course of action would have been to drink the toasts and let them in.”
"And now? Because you alone drank the red anti-drinking wine, the only possible outcome is either total opposition or partial opposition."
"In the second round, we proved one thing: if it's a matter of partial support and partial opposition, then even if the other side is human, they will be forcibly turned into ghosts and let in. It's just that ghosts don't seem to kill us immediately."
Zhang Qiang retorted:
"Bullshit! That guy in the second round was a ghost! A ghost! If he were a human, he definitely wouldn't have acted like this!"
"He is a ghost."
Xiaoya retorted:
“He’s a human being. He didn’t drown. I already know a lot about his secrets. I can see…”
Xiaoya's eyes have started to look a little scary, as if they've been soaking in water for too long.
Zhang Qiang mocked:
"It's hard to say whether you're a human or a ghost now. Don't forget, you were the one who persuaded everyone to open the door for the ghost in the third round."
Zhang Qiang drank the red wine:
"I support Li Wei. You bunch of idiots, why do you care about all those damn rules?"
"As long as we don't open any doors, the vengeful spirits will be stuck in the corners and can't harm us, right?"
"But if we let the ghost in... it will attack us immediately, right, Nurse Ren? Why don't you look in the mirror and see what you look like, like a drowned ghost?"
Xiaoya subconsciously touched her face. She was scared, knowing that she must look terrifying now.
A voice said from outside the door:
"I'm a human being! Li Wei, you bastard, you never expected this, did you? I jumped off a building, right in front of you, but I didn't die! I didn't die!"
The people outside started kicking the door.
The sound was loud, but no one seemed too nervous.
Li Wei said:
"This guy was a bastard. I made him so ashamed that he lost his temper and jumped off a building! I saw him jump with my own eyes! He couldn't possibly be human!"
"Falling from such a height, there's absolutely no way he could survive! I saw him fall to his death with my own eyes."
Xiaoya suddenly let out a chilling laugh:
"Hehehe, if drowning people can be saved, why can't people who jump off buildings live?"
Her entire demeanor changed instantly, and her gaze turned venomous.
But the next moment, after saying those words, she reverted to her original demeanor, and when she saw everyone looking at her, she seemed a little lost.
Possessed by a ghost.
Wen Xishu guessed that the water ghost had already controlled Xiaoya at that moment.
However, the search for a substitute was not yet fully completed, so Xiaoya quickly regained control.
This means that Xiaoya doesn't have much time left.
Wen Xishu made a bold decision: he walked towards the wronged spirit—the very person who had been voted to death by the crowd at the beginning.
It has become a ghost, hovering near the bar, corrupting the minds of everyone who gets close.
Wen Xishu addressed the crowd:
"Don't move, I'm going to get some intelligence."
Chen Ming looked at Wen Xishu with appreciation, and then said:
"I agree with Wen Xishu's point of view. We'd better not drink without consulting someone. Just because you're certain about something doesn't mean it's true."
"If there are only ghosts during Ghost Festival, this game becomes much simpler."
"The difficulty lies precisely in the fact that something may appear to be a ghost, but is actually a human being."
Wen Xishu approached the wronged spirit:
"what are you waiting for?"
The vengeful spirit looked at Wen Xishu. As the first one to dare to approach it, it immediately began to bewitch Wen Xishu: "Do you think you can survive tonight?"
"You bunch of idiots who can't tell the difference between humans and ghosts, hehehe, you'll all die!"
"You only have three more chances. If you make three wrong judgments, that's it!"
Wen Xishu squinted.
They actually obtained intelligence.
The phonograph didn't tell us; perhaps we'll have to dig it out ourselves. It might not be about digging every time we open a door; we might even have to dig it out from the ghost itself.
However, getting close to the ghosts was indeed dangerous. Wen Xishu had already begun to hear their murmurs, making it difficult for him to concentrate.
A wave of negative emotions rose from the bottom of her heart. Wen Xishu was able to hold out for a while thanks to her magic resistance. If it were anyone else, they would probably have started talking nonsense after getting close for so long.
Wen Xishu said:
"Other ghosts aren't as unlucky as you. They won't die so easily, you good-for-nothing."
The ghost paused for a moment.
This man seems difficult to corrupt; his mental strength far surpasses that of others.
And he actually dared to mock me?
"Tsk, do you know what you look like right now? Like a dog on a leash, trying your best to show your ferocity, but I find you extremely pitiful."
"You want to kill me? Don't even mention making the same mistake three more times, even ten or eight more times. What can a bunch of useless trash like you do behind the bar besides put on a show of incompetent barking?"
The ghost roared:
"Once you've wrongly killed three innocent people, we'll kill you all! We'll kill you all!"
Wen Xishu was certain that the other party was very angry and disgusted with him.
This is good. After all, with the new sequence, the more the opponent hates you, the greater your chances of winning.
At the same time, he received a rule.
Wen Xishu quickly retreated from the bar area, and the rambling in her mind vanished instantly.
He glanced at the crowd and said:
"Everyone... I don't know if you heard my conversation with the wronged spirit just now."
"First of all, we must understand that this is a tavern where both humans and ghosts exist. Humans have rules for killing ghosts, and ghosts have rules for killing humans."
"The ghosts are waiting for us to make a mistake. We currently know that the price of wrongfully killing an innocent person is that the number of wronged souls will increase. When the number of wronged souls reaches four..."
"We will die, everyone will die."
Everyone was startled.
Inside the door are chilling rules, outside there is a desperate knocking.
At that moment, Lao Zhou suddenly started vomiting.
He was scared.
Wen Xishu said:
“The wronged spirits may be lying, and we can comfort ourselves by thinking it’s fake news… but one thing is certain: we dare not gamble.”
"We can't afford to make a mistake. We'd better not kill any more innocent people, otherwise... if the rules are true, we'll all be gone."
Wen Xishu said:
"Li Wei, what exactly did you do to the person outside the door?"
Wen Xishu knew that Li Wei was timid, so he decided to go for something big.
He walked over to Li Wei, picked him up with one hand, and Zhang Qiang was shocked when he saw this.
Wen Xishu claims to be a teacher, but his arm strength is astonishing.
Without a gun... I might not be a match for him.
Li Wei was lifted up and angrily shouted:
"What are you doing! What are you trying to do!"
Wen Xishu said:
"I want to know the truth."
Li Wei tried to struggle, but Wen Xishu was too strong. Then, he realized Wen Xishu's intention.
Wen Xishu actually grabbed him and pulled him closer to the ghost at the bar.
In that instant, a surge of negative emotions overwhelmed him, and rambling thoughts entered Li Wei's mind.
Li Wei was instantly gripped by extreme fear.
The barrage of comments also occurred at this moment.
Wen Xishu did not hesitate and immediately obtained the information.
The truth was revealed in an instant.
……
……
The person outside the door is named Wang Hai.
He is a friend of Li Wei, the "Doomsday Merchant," and the two used to be friends.
Before the apocalypse, Wang Hai financially supported Li Wei during his many times of hardship.
After the apocalypse, before the order in many cities completely collapsed, Li Wei established a charitable mutual aid association.
In cities where ghost stories are becoming increasingly prevalent, people can come to him to collect supplies for free.
Wang Hai thought Li Wei's idea was brilliant, and with Li Wei's persuasion, Wang Hai quickly joined the group.
For a few days, Li Wei really acted like a benevolent philanthropist during the apocalypse.
More and more people came here because of his reputation, resting here as if they had found a safe haven.
But Wang Hai didn't know that the mutual assistance was a pretense, and the real purpose was plunder.
More and more people were grateful to Li Wei for the free food and water, but soon Li Wei began to amass wealth through various means, including but not limited to violence and poisoning.
"In this apocalypse, what's the value of conscience!"
“These people were going to starve to death anyway. I gave them a bite to eat, which allowed them to live a few more days! Now, I’m taking their things… No, this isn’t robbery, this is a transaction!”
"Isn't that reasonable?"
"You know some people don't have a single valuable item on them, and I'm even losing money! I've already been very kind!"
These words were spoken by Li Wei to Wang Hai's face when Wang Hai discovered Li Wei's true colors.
Earlier, Li Wei realized that there were many strange things happening in the city, and that the whole world was not at peace.
He began frantically hoarding food and weapons. Yes, even if he didn't have weapons, he was just hoarding food for someone else.
After the apocalypse, Li Wei occupied an office building and, together with his former relatives, renovated it, using the guise of mutual aid to attract others.
After gaining the trust of others by offering them some food, they robbed them of everything.
The looted goods were then used to trade for food with some "doomsday officials" in other regions.
The so-called "doomsday leader" refers to people like Li Wei who have a small force in the apocalypse and occupy a building.
For a businessman, the first thing is to find buyers.
Using such methods, Li Wei deceived many people.
When Wang Hai learned everything, he questioned Li Wei about why he did this. Li Wei stopped pretending and said the things mentioned above.
At last……
Li Wei felt that Wang Hai always treated him arrogantly because he had helped him before the apocalypse, and since Wang Hai had already discovered Li Wei's secret, he could no longer be allowed to live.
That office building has fourteen floors.
"I'll take care of your wife for you. I've been craving your sister-in-law for a long time, Hai-ge. You can go in peace."
If a person falls from a building more than ten stories high... they will most likely not survive.
Wang Hai's body remained motionless on the ground.
Everyone assumed he was dead, and Li Wei's men quickly took Wang Hai's body to the garbage dump.
This is the story of the person knocking on the door and the person inside.
After reading it, Wen Xishu curled his lips into a cold smile.
Therefore, being timid does not mean being kind-hearted.
Li Wei appears to be a cowardly businessman, yet his heart is exceptionally ruthless.
At the same time, Wen Xishu suddenly realized that in the early days of the apocalypse, there was also a lot of infighting among ordinary people who were not capable of anything.
The apocalypse is far more brutal than people imagine.
The inhabitants of the bunker believed that the apocalypse was about various bizarre monsters trying to kill them... In reality, in the true apocalypse, the monsters were terrifying, but so were the people.
After figuring out all of this, Wen Xishu said:
"I roughly understand the cause and effect now."
"I need to conduct an experiment, an experiment that is very dangerous and could potentially kill someone."
"If you don't want to end up like Xiaoya, hated by ghosts, you'd better all drink blue wine like me."
Wen Xishu threw Li Wei out of the bar area, and Li Wei cried out in pain.
Wen Xishu then drank the blue wine.
That was a welcome drink.
Xiaoya drank the blue wine without hesitation.
At this moment, Li Wei felt utterly hopeless.
Zhang Qiang cursed:
"You bastard, are you going to let that ghost in again?"
Wen Xishu said:
"Let me remind you, in the second round, after the water ghost came in, he immediately found Xiaoya to be his stand-in, and Xiaoya voted against it at the time."
"Guess what? If you choose to help Li Wei out of loyalty and vote against it, will the thing that came in kill you?"
Next, Wen Xishu recounted everything Li Wei had done to Wang Hai outside the door.
Li Wei was shocked:
"How could you know! How could you know! No... everyone, don't listen to his nonsense, I'm not like that! I'm a good person!"
Wang Hai, standing outside the door, was also surprised, but he simply glared at the camera.
You dare call yourself a good person?
"Li Wei, I will not let you go! Everyone knows about your crimes, and I will come in and kill you!"
As Wen Xishu drank the blue wine, he made a threatening gesture, and then finished telling the story of Li Wei and Wang Hai...
With Xiaoya and Chen Ming taking sides, Lao Zhou and the nerdy Afei also drank the blue wine.
Zhang Qiang really didn't want to hear Wen Xishu's words, but he was afraid of what that kid would say.
Now, with blue and red, ghosts and humans alike will definitely be let in.
If the ghost that's let in needs to find a substitute from the person who drank the red wine... then it can only be him.
Zhang Qiang immediately drank the blue wine.
“Officer Zhang! Why don’t you believe me?” Li Wei shouted.
Zhang Qiang cursed:
"Screw you, I'm not going to lose my life for a piece of trash like you, am I?"
Unfortunately, he had already drunk the red wine, and it was too late to back out.
The blue liquor tasted like ordinary water and didn't give Zhang Qiang any feeling.
Zhang Qiang also saw a clue:
Invalid choice
After everyone had drunk their drinks, the familiar opera singing began to play on the gramophone, followed by the sickening scraping sound of an oak door.
Wang Hai, limping, covered in sores, and emaciated, entered.
Everyone subconsciously made way for Wang Hai.
After Wang Hai entered, he glanced gratefully at Wen Xishu, and then his eyes seemed to spit out flames—flames of revenge.
His eyes were bloodshot as he glared at Li Wei:
"It's time to pay back the debt!"
(End of this chapter)
